Transaction 3c709e4d96ce23fdbfa4daa2612ba21d7d592d1d01afa4abc694e35903ef6039

1 Input
2 Outputs
  • 3c709e4d96ce23fdbfa4daa2612ba21d7d592d1d01afa4abc694e35903ef6039:0
  • value  9500000
    address  3E358HW1eFFCirGgYeXWjEDWKBxYHKnx5T
  • 3c709e4d96ce23fdbfa4daa2612ba21d7d592d1d01afa4abc694e35903ef6039:1
  • value  51119600
    address  1D3avFD8ZBEpMYjkAURKiXAcWXEJiYoyoh